Thomas Crooks
may refer to:
Thomas Crooks (American football)
(fl. 1910), American football coach
Thomas Crooks (fl. 1922), British politician, Liberal Party candidate in the 1922 general election for
Darlington (UK Parliament constituency)
Thomas Crooks (fl. 2016–), Australian martial artist, a leading
Sōsuishi-ryū
practitioner in Australia
Thomas Matthew Crooks
(2003–2024), American attempted assassin of Donald Trump
Tom Crooks (tennis player)
(fl. 1901–1909), Australian tennis player, who was a runner-up in the 1901 Australian Open; see
List of Australian Open men's doubles champions
